Some key things to watch today:• Hezbollah chief Hassan Nasrallah will speak at the funeral of slain party commander Fouad Shukur this afternoon.• The funeral for Ismail Haniyeh in Tehran. HEZBOLLAH-ISRAEL: Southern suburbs death toll rises to six, including targeted Hezbollah commanderTargeted Hezbollah commander pulled from the rubble of Israel’s strike on Beirut’s southern suburbs: The death toll of Israel’s strike on Beirut’s southern suburbs continued to rise as rescuers cleared the rubble of a gutted building. Hezbollah late yesterday evening announced the death of party commander Fouad Shukur, identified by the Israeli army as the target of the strike.
